"Det är ju inte förvaring" : en jämförande studie om socialarbetares inställning till institutions- och familjehemsvård för barn och unga i Belgien och Sverige

The purpose of this essay was to examine and compare what attitudes Swedish and Belgian Social workers may have towards residential care and foster care for children and young people. To answer the purpose eight qualitative interviews with four Swedish and four Belgian Social workers were made. The results were analyzed by theory of organization and professional acting space. The results of the study show that the Social workers in both countries preferred foster care, especially for small children, and that the Swedish Social workers had a more negative attitude towards residential care than the Belgian Social workers. Even though the Belgian Social workers preferred foster care, they found themselves forced to choose residential care due to lack of available foster care facilities, something that did not seem to affect the Swedish Social workers.

LSS-handläggares uppfattning om LSS-lagstiftning och dess tillämpningSocial workers apprehension about the Support and Service for persons with Certain Functional Impairments (LSS) and the application

The aim with this study is to see how Social workers apprehend the law, support and service for persons with certain functional impairments (LSS) and the application. We interviewed six Social workers in six different municipalities to get a distribution between small and big municipalities. In the study we have used a qualitative method with half structured interview questions, since we wanted to get a comprehension for the Social workers apprehensions. We have used a communication theory and a role theory in the study. The result showed that the Social workers consider that the LSS is important, but that there are a few difficulties in the application.

Relationens betydelse i klientarbetet inom missbruksvård : En kvalitativ studie utifrån ett socialarbetarperspektiv

The purpose of this particular study was to examine the client relationship as described by Social workers during the ongoing process of addiction treatment in conjunction with the effects on creating these relationships as affected by government stipulations. As a basis for the study, qualitative interviews were conducted with five separate Social workers in the course of their work within addiction treatment. Results from the study were analyzed by means of power and dramaturgically roll theory. The Social workers stated that it was of the utmost importance to create a good relationship in order to effectively help the client. The Social workers further stated that a good relationship was characterized by the virtues of cooperation, trust, and confidence.

Välfärd & Rättvisa: socialsekreterarens roll i arbetet med yttrande för unga lagöverträdare

In the last couple of years changes in the legal systems treatment of young offenders has given the social worker more legal responsibility. In view of this, our purpose with this study was to examine how Social workers and prosecutors apprehend the role of the social worker during the legal process. The study was delimited to look into the handling of young offenders between the ages of 15 and 18 years old. The questions we intended to look at were: How do the Social workers reason when trying to see the need of a child within a legal context; Do prosecutors and Social workers experience that they have different approaches when looking at young offenders, as a consequence of their different professions; What is the opinion among Social workers considering the duty of the social services to administrate community service for young offenders; How do the Social workers argue when determining whether or not a young offender has a "special need for care". These questions were answered through empirical studies where six Social workers and two prosecutors were interviewed.
